Text To 911 Now Available For Reporting Emergencies In MA
"Call if you can, text if you can't," the state's 911 Department said.

BOSTON, MA -- People in Massachusetts can now text 911 to report emergencies. The state's 911 Department said this week that the capability to report messages to emergency personnel officially went online after a test phase. The department has been using the slogan "Call if you can, text if you can't" to promote the new feature.
